Subject to the provisions of sections 59 and RD, the following persons shall be members and associate member of the Anchalik Parishad, namely:— (1) Members— (a) Pradhans, and Presidents of the Union Boards within the block—ex-officio: Provided that if any Pradhan communicates to the President of the Anchalik Parishad, in writing, his unwillingness to act as a member of the Anchalik Parishad, he shall with effect from the date of such communica- tion, cease to be a member of the Anchalik Parishad; and the vacancy so caused shall be filled by election from among the members of the Anchal Panchayat of which he is the Pradhan in such manner and within such time as may be prescribed, (b) one Adhyaksha from the territorial limits of each Anchal Panchayat elected by the Adhyakshas of that area from among themselves at such time and in such manner as may be prescribed: Constitu- tion of blocks.
